So I have a Sapphire 9500 np, not modded, not o/ced, 4.6 cats. I've had it for over a year now and never had any problems. Until recently... I'm thinking it has to do with heat. And I'm thinking about replacing the stock POS fan. Need suggestions....

Recently, for the last 2 weeks or so, my pc has been rebooting while in games. Sometimes the VPU recovery kicks in. I'm thinking it has to do with heat. I've tried all the cats from 3.7 up. Repositioned the card to allow more airflow.

Decreased settings in games and opengl settings <- that actually allowed me to play longer before it reboot...

The stock fan is HOT to touch..

It's warm in the house, PCs are upstairs, even with a/c. Pcprobe says cpu is running at 40c idle, 45c load. Bios says 48c idle, ~53c load.

Any ideas about a solution? recommendations for fans/hsf?
 
Get a VGA Silencer. 10 bucks, if you can follow basic instructions you will have no problems.
